TIRE PRESSURE MONITORING SYSTEM
This advanced system keeps
track of tire pressure and alerts
you to low pressure through
the Driver Information Center —
indicating exactly which tire is
low. The system also sends a
message regarding tire pressure
each time you start the vehicle.
Does not monitor spare.

Side Blind Zone Alert (SBZA)
uses alternating radar beams to
sweep adjacent lanes of traffic,
covering a zone of approximately
one lane over from each side of
the vehicle. A dedicated SBZA
amber icon next to the in-mirror
turn-signal display lights up any
time there is a vehicle in your
blind spot, and the icon flashes
if you activate the turn signal.
